Bonjour,
dans la béta 8 il est dit :
Note: A window should not be opened in a thread, as there is some limitation on OS X and Linux. A debugger error will be raised.
Cela empêche d'utiliser le debugger alors que sous windows on peut avoir besoin de créer une fenêtre dans un thread.
Exemple ...
La recherche a retourné 7 résultats
Aller sur la recherche avancée
- mer. 31/oct./2012 7:41
- Forum : Windows
- Sujet : Purebasic 5.0 béta 8 Openwindow and switchdesktop
- Réponses : 15
- Vues : 12126
- mer. 19/sept./2012 7:06
- Forum : Discussion générale
- Sujet : Performance Boucle en C vs Purebasic
- Réponses : 18
- Vues : 3909
Re: Performance Boucle en C vs Purebasic
Merci à tous pour ces réponses, et à Fred qui surveille ce qui se dit sur les performances de Purebasic.
Depuis que j'ai découvert Purebasic...je suis tombé à croc. La facilité de développement, l'aspect portable du compilateur (clé usb), différente plateforme, l'intégration des api, des librairies ...
Depuis que j'ai découvert Purebasic...je suis tombé à croc. La facilité de développement, l'aspect portable du compilateur (clé usb), différente plateforme, l'intégration des api, des librairies ...
- mer. 19/sept./2012 6:59
- Forum : Applications
- Sujet : Application MultiBureaux
- Réponses : 24
- Vues : 6992
Re: Application MultiBureaux
Si tu veux savoir sur quel bureau se trouve un thread, tu peux utuiliser GetThreadDesktop_
- mar. 18/sept./2012 16:06
- Forum : Discussion générale
- Sujet : Performance Boucle en C vs Purebasic
- Réponses : 18
- Vues : 3909
Re: Performance Boucle en C vs Purebasic
Merci pour vos analyses. J'avais aussi essayer de remplacer la boucle for par une boucle while.
Personnellement, je ne comprend pas qu'il puisse y avoir une telle différence sur une instruction aussi simple.
Peut-etre est-ce lié à la petite taille de l'exécutable qui du coup n'optimise pas la ...
Personnellement, je ne comprend pas qu'il puisse y avoir une telle différence sur une instruction aussi simple.
Peut-etre est-ce lié à la petite taille de l'exécutable qui du coup n'optimise pas la ...
- mar. 18/sept./2012 14:05
- Forum : Discussion générale
- Sujet : Performance Boucle en C vs Purebasic
- Réponses : 18
- Vues : 3909
Performance Boucle en C vs Purebasic
Je pensais que Purebasic était aussi rapide que le C, vu qu'il est compilé et que les exécutables sont tout petit.
Est-ce que l'on peut changer un paramètre du compilateur pour modifier le ratio taille/vitesse ?
Ci- après l'exemple qui m'a servi de test.
Merci à tous.
Il n'empêche que Purebasic ...
Est-ce que l'on peut changer un paramètre du compilateur pour modifier le ratio taille/vitesse ?
Ci- après l'exemple qui m'a servi de test.
Merci à tous.
Il n'empêche que Purebasic ...
- sam. 25/févr./2012 4:11
- Forum : Applications
- Sujet : Application MultiBureaux
- Réponses : 24
- Vues : 6992
Re: Application MultiBureaux
Bonjour à tous, j'ai moi-même développer un utilitaire appeler MultiBureaux en Purebasic. il permet de créer des bureaux, de switcher par raccourci clavier.
Il intègre une gestion de positionnement de fenêtre également par raccourci, une capture d"écran multi-moniteur, multi-bureau, un blocage de ...
Il intègre une gestion de positionnement de fenêtre également par raccourci, une capture d"écran multi-moniteur, multi-bureau, un blocage de ...
- sam. 17/mai/2008 15:24
- Forum : Discussion générale
- Sujet : Device Context Win32 et StartDrawing de Pure basic
- Réponses : 0
- Vues : 1189
Device Context Win32 et StartDrawing de Pure basic
Bonjour à tous,
est-ce que quelqu'un saurait comment rendre comptible avec win32, le device contexte renvoyé par startdrawing ?
Procedure WndProc(hWnd, Msg, wParam, lParam)
Protected ps.paintstruct,r.rect
Select Msg
Case #WM_PAINT
BeginPaint_(hwnd, ps)
hdcW = ps\hdc
hdcPB = StartDrawing ...
est-ce que quelqu'un saurait comment rendre comptible avec win32, le device contexte renvoyé par startdrawing ?
Procedure WndProc(hWnd, Msg, wParam, lParam)
Protected ps.paintstruct,r.rect
Select Msg
Case #WM_PAINT
BeginPaint_(hwnd, ps)
hdcW = ps\hdc
hdcPB = StartDrawing ...